Deuterium and tritium 5,7,7‐tris‐labelled 24‐epibrassinolide were prepared by base catalyzed exchange reaction using 24‐epicastasterone tetraacetate 1 or bis‐isopropylidenedioxy‐24‐epicastasterone 8 and labelled water. Baeyer‐Villiger oxidation of the obtained labelled 6‐ketones 2 and 3 with CF 3 CO 3 H gave after alkaline deacetylation of the resulting 4 and 5 the desired tris‐labelled 24‐epibrassinolides 6 and 7 , respectively, or starting from 9 under simultaneous oxidation and deprotection in one step the same final products.
